发明名称 LIQUID-CRYSTAL DISPLAY DEVICE
摘要 <p>PURPOSE:To reduce the fraction defective of a liquid-crystal display device without worsening the display quality, by forming a transparent conductive film made of the same material as that used for a picture element electrode at the place where the picture element electrode is put on a metallic electrode so that the former cannot be contacted with the latter. CONSTITUTION:After transparent conductive films 12 and 13 are deposited on a base plate 11, a pattern is formed by photoetching. Then another pattern is formed after an amorphous material 14 which is composed mainly of silicon is deposited and one 15 of matrix electrodes is deposited. After the deposition, the electrode 15 is selectively formed by photoetching so that, at least, a part of the electrode 15 can be contacted with the auxiliary electrode 13 and a liquid crystal layer 16 is put between an upper transparent base plate 18 with a selectively formed transparent conductive film 17 and the base plate 11. Therefore, the electric current flows smoothly due to the auxiliary electrode 13 even when the metallic electrode 15 which is a line or row electrode is partially disconnected. Moreover, the necessity of widening the line width of the electrode 15 is eliminated even if large-picture display is made, since the metallic electrode 15 and auxiliary electrode 13 are connected in parallel and the electric resistance can be reduced. Thus a liquid-crystal display device which is high in numerical aperture and excellent in picture quality can be realized.</p>
